Q: What should patients avoid before an MRI scan? A: Patients should avoid wearing metal objects, such as jewelry, watches, or hairpins, as these can interfere with the MRI machine's magnetic field. Q: How does MRI help in brain imaging? A: MRI provides detailed views of brain structures, helping detect conditions such as tumors, aneurysms, multiple sclerosis, and stroke-related damage. Q: Can MRI scans be performed on children? A: Yes, MRI is safe for children since it doesn’t use radiation.
